63G-6-602. Certification of change order.
Under a construction contract, any change order which increases the contract amountshall be subject to prior written certification that the change order is within the determinedproject or contract budget. The certification shall be made by the fiscal officer of the entityresponsible for funding the project or the contract or other official responsible for monitoring andreporting upon the status of the costs of the total project or contract budget. If the certificationdiscloses a resulting increase in the total project or contract budget, the procurement officer shallnot execute or make the change order unless sufficient funds are available or the scope of theproject or contract is adjusted to permit the degree of completion feasible within the total projector contract budget as it existed prior to the change order under consideration. However, withrespect to the validity, as to the contractor, of any executed change order upon which thecontractor has reasonably relied, it shall be presumed that there has been compliance with theprovisions of this section.

Renumbered and Amended by Chapter 382, 2008 General Session
